I have to give it to Rex, though, I've been in his corner(yes, even with the infamous declaration at E3) for awhile.

This is a quote that sounds like he get's it:

For our core Madden gamers, we are usually judged on an entirely different scale. They will perceive the quality of the game based on how many things or areas still need to be worked on. Long standing legacy issues like WR/DB interaction, locomotion, player gear and penalties. They want us to address all these issues and will largely judge the game based on whether this iteration of the game represents a big enough improvement year-over-year. In this regard I believe the game will be remembered as a key turning point for the franchise.

I'd like to believe this is a jump like 09 to 10, but with better implementation.

We'll see in about 6 weeks.
